摘要
This article presents a grounded meminductor emulator architecture based on only MOSFETs and two capacitors. Proposed models do not use any extra components like a resistor, multiplier, or buffer. The simulation and verification of the proposed emulator are performed using Cadence Virtuoso with a 180 nm CMOS process parameter. The offered emulator requires +/- 0.9 V DC power supply and its static power consumption is 0.421 mW. The maximum operating frequency of the meminductor is 32 MHz. The usefulness and reliability of the offered design are tested by performing various types of simulation including Monte Carlo and temperature variation. The chaotic oscillator is designed that demonstrate the viability of the suggested meminductor emulator.
